Here is one of my poem "My Old Man's Advice"
In this poem a father gives some valuable life advice to his son.
He clearly advises him that we have to strive to be successful, but we should also not forget our limits and where we actually belong. There will be dangers with every step of life. So we need to be careful.
Unlike a normal fatherly advice here the father suggests that we should not blindly believe in something just because it seems right. Try finding out the reasons behind what is actually happening. Verify the reasons and understand the events behind it and only then believe in it.
In this poem I have actually tried to portrait a father - son relationship as the relationship of reason. Here I want to show that it is very important to keep in mind that when we raise our kids we need to teach them how to think. Teach them how to believe and why to believe, not merely what to believe.

My old man’s advice
He advised me
Rise to the sun
With all your might
But don’t burn like a bun
You have wings
But you’re not a duck
Fly high
Till you meet your luck
You will meet things and events
Unexplained
Don’t be amazed
Knowledge is being gained.
Question everything
And find out
Don’t be a fool
Filled with doubts
Swim till you can
But not far beyond
Beware of the crocs
In the large looking pond
Believe with all evidence
Say it loud with confidence
Give respect to excellence
Shed off your arrogance
-Sydney B. Monteiro
